Lines Matching refs:AndroidVoipClient
112 AndroidVoipClient::AndroidVoipClient( in AndroidVoipClient() function in webrtc_examples::AndroidVoipClient
139 AndroidVoipClient::~AndroidVoipClient() { in ~AndroidVoipClient()
143 AndroidVoipClient* AndroidVoipClient::Create( in Create()
148 absl::WrapUnique(new AndroidVoipClient(env, application_context)); in Create()
155 webrtc::ScopedJavaLocalRef<jobject> AndroidVoipClient::GetSupportedCodecs( in GetSupportedCodecs()
166 webrtc::ScopedJavaLocalRef<jstring> AndroidVoipClient::GetLocalIPAddress( in GetLocalIPAddress()
179 void AndroidVoipClient::SetEncoder( in SetEncoder()
197 void AndroidVoipClient::SetDecoders( in SetDecoders()
220 void AndroidVoipClient::SetLocalAddress( in SetLocalAddress()
230 void AndroidVoipClient::SetRemoteAddress( in SetRemoteAddress()
240 jboolean AndroidVoipClient::StartSession(JNIEnv* env) { in StartSession()
259 this, &AndroidVoipClient::OnSignalReadRTPPacket); in StartSession()
268 this, &AndroidVoipClient::OnSignalReadRTCPPacket); in StartSession()
273 jboolean AndroidVoipClient::StopSession(JNIEnv* env) { in StopSession()
294 jboolean AndroidVoipClient::StartSend(JNIEnv* env) { in StartSend()
307 jboolean AndroidVoipClient::StopSend(JNIEnv* env) { in StopSend()
320 jboolean AndroidVoipClient::StartPlayout(JNIEnv* env) { in StartPlayout()
333 jboolean AndroidVoipClient::StopPlayout(JNIEnv* env) { in StopPlayout()
346 void AndroidVoipClient::Delete(JNIEnv* env) { in Delete()
350 bool AndroidVoipClient::SendRtp(const uint8_t* packet, in SendRtp()
361 bool AndroidVoipClient::SendRtcp(const uint8_t* packet, size_t length) { in SendRtcp()
370 void AndroidVoipClient::OnSignalReadRTPPacket(rtc::AsyncPacketSocket* socket, in OnSignalReadRTPPacket()
384 void AndroidVoipClient::OnSignalReadRTCPPacket(rtc::AsyncPacketSocket* socket, in OnSignalReadRTCPPacket()
402 AndroidVoipClient::Create(env, application_context)); in JNI_VoipClient_CreateClient()